wiring
This term describes a complex network of connections, whether physical, biological, or digital. In a technical sense, it refers to the tangible infrastructure of cables and conductors. When applied to the brain, it shifts to a biological metaphor, suggesting that cognitive patterns and personality traits are hard-coded into the neural architecture.
Grammatically, this noun is predominantly uncountable when referring to the system of wires or the neural network. Because it functions as a mass noun in these contexts, it does not take a plural form and cannot be counted with numbers; instead, one must use partitive phrases like a section of wiring or a piece of wiring to specify a portion.
Meanings
The system of wires and cables used to conduct electricity within a building, vehicle, or device.
The old house needs completely new electrical wiring to meet safety codes.
The biological network of neurons and connections in the brain that determines how information is processed.
